Sample CSV File: A sample CSV (Comma-Separated Values) file contains tabular data, with rows and columns separated by commas (or other delimiters). These files are often used for data storage and exchange. Sample CSV files help users understand how data is organized in a table format.
Sample XML File: A sample XML (Extensible Markup Language) file demonstrates the hierarchical structure of XML data. It includes elements, attributes, and text content. XML files are used for various purposes, such as configuration files and data interchange. Sample XML files show how to represent structured data.
Sample PDF File: Sample PDF files showcase the Portable Document Format and its capabilities. They may include formatted text, images, and links. Developers use these files to understand PDF generation and rendering.
Sample HTML File: A sample HTML file demonstrates the structure of a web page using HTML markup. It may include text, links, images, and basic styling. HTML files are used for web development and design.
Sample Database Dump: A sample database dump file contains a snapshot of a database’s data and schema. It’s used for testing and backup purposes, allowing users to recreate a database’s state.
Sample Code File: Sample code files contain code snippets or complete programs written in various programming languages. They serve as examples for learning and reference.
sample image files-
Sample JPEG Image: A JPEG (Joint Photographic Experts Group) image is a common format for photographs and images with rich color.
Sample PNG Image: PNG (Portable Network Graphics) images are known for their lossless compression and support for transparent backgrounds.
Sample GIF Image: GIF (Graphics Interchange Format) images are often used for animations and simple graphics. Sample GIFs may include animated icons or short animations.
Sample BMP Image: BMP (Bitmap) images are uncompressed and store image data pixel by pixel. Sample BMP images can show basic pixel manipulation and color depth.
Sample TIFF Image: TIFF (Tagged Image File Format) images are used for high-quality and high-resolution images. You can find sample TIFF images that showcase their versatility.
Sample SVG Image: SVG (Scalable Vector Graphics) files are XML-based and used for vector graphics. Sample SVG images can include scalable shapes and illustrations.
Sample Icon File: Icon files (e.g., .ico) are used for small graphics typically representing applications or files. Sample icon files can demonstrate different icon sizes and color depths.
Sample QR Code: QR codes are used for encoding information like URLs or data. Sample QR code images can showcase their use in data encoding
Sample Barcode: Barcode images come in various formats (e.g., UPC, Code 128). Sample barcode images can illustrate their use in retail and inventory systems.
Sample video-
MP4 (MPEG-4 Part 14): MP4 is a widely used video format known for its excellent compression and video quality
WebM: WebM is a royalty-free video format developed for web use. It is designed to provide high-quality video with efficient compression. WebM is commonly used for online video streaming.
3GP and 3G2: These formats are primarily used for mobile devices and cell phones. They are known for their small file sizes and are suitable for mobile video playback.
MPEG-2: MPEG-2 is an older video format commonly used for DVDs and broadcast television. It provides high-quality video but with larger file sizes compared to more modern formats.
H.265 (HEVC – High-Efficiency Video Coding): H.265 is a more recent video codec that offers even better compression while maintaining high video quality. It is becoming increasingly popular for 4K and ultra-high-definition video.
